If you have little to no experience with programming at all, I suggest trying the assembly game TIS-100 first to wrap your head around the concepts, rather than trying to learn 6502 right away.
I would pair it with this tutorial, which is really just a bottom-up programming course.
Python is very different from assembly, but assembly isn’t hard to learn if you apply yourself and take it slow. It will seem kind of abstract without something like the game above to challenge your understanding.
